I'm in the middle of trying to figure out a P13D1 code, which I've attempted to solve by swapping glow plugs. This did't work, still same code for same cylinder.
Anyways, in the process of moving glow plugs I broke the very bottom of a connector. It is a plastic ring that snaps on the bottom of the connector. It doesn't have a VW part number so the dealership cant get it. They are trying to sell me an entire harness that cost several hundred dollars because this stupid little plastic part broke. I've tried every local junk yard and VW repair shops with no luck. So I'm now looking for help from you guys. If anyone has replaced this harness and no longer needs this part, would you be willing to sell it to me?? Or do you know where I can get it??? I'm assuming this part is the same on all 2.0L TDi engines so the Passat and other cars may work.

Finding this little piece of plastic has got to be one of the hardest things I've done. I have spent countless hours on the phone with dealerships, repair shops and junk yards with no luck. Out of the 8 dealerships I have talked to, more than half have been completly less than helpful.

One dealership, instead of trying to sell me the ENTIRE harness, did find a harness repair kit. Part# 03L971785A It's basically one connector and enought wiring to go all the way to the ECM. This is the closest I've come so far. Price is just under $60 from the dealership, and the cheapest is $40 from ECS Tuning (with shipping almost $55).

At least I've found a cheaper option than the entire harness, but im not willing to give in and pay that much for such a small part.... So the search continues.
